CA DRAS uses CAIENF (Event Notification Facility) services. CAIENF is an operating system interface component that provides a simple approach for CA products to obtain data from an MVS system by interfacing to any of CA's z/OS applications, thus exploiting technologies such as relational database architectures for the benefit of the entire product line.
The level of integration is improved by enabling operating systems and CA software-generated event information to be driven through a standard interface, simplifying multiple product-to-product interfaces, and associated necessary maintenance.
Be aware of the following:
Linklist is recommended although it is not required.
A database must be allocated and initialized for CAIENF to use. For more information about space requirements, see the CA Common Services documentation.
Note: CA DRAS does not use the CAIENF/CICS component.
